Not known Facts About plant shops dubai
Study A lot more Rita Leibinger By using a philosophy that each animal really should be capable to direct a normal and wholesome life with none constraints right after surgical procedure, Rita Leibinger is really a German-primarily based veterinary manufacturer that makes a speciality of establishing modern veterinary medical products and solutions